Smart Buildings 2017

logo-SmartBuildings2017Smart Buildings 2017

10-12 October 2016
NEC, Birmingham, UK
www.smartbuildingslive.co.uk
As part of UK Construction Week, Smart Buildings 2017 will cover a spectrum of interconnected industries including home automation, workplace technology, access & security controls, climate control, lighting and shading controls, home entertainment systems and the increasingly popular ‘Internet of Things’.
